1. Cardano (ADA): With its focus on sustainability and scalability, Cardano has been gaining traction as a viable competitor in the smart contract platform space.
2. Polkadot (DOT): Known for its interoperability features, Polkadot has been making strides in enhancing connectivity between different blockchains.
3. Chainlink (LINK): As a decentralized oracle network, Chainlink plays a crucial role in enabling smart contracts to interact with real-world data, a key component in the DeFi ecosystem.
4. Solana (SOL): Boasting high-speed transactions and low fees, Solana has positioned itself as a promising blockchain platform for decentralized applications.
5. Uniswap (UNI): A leading decentralized exchange (DEX) on the Ethereum network, Uniswap continues to innovate in the realm of automated market makers and decentralized finance.
